LIBRARIES in Blackheath and Oldbury are serving up a feast of activities for anyone who may need cheering up on what is known as the most ‘miserable day of the year’.

Blue Monday, traditionally the third Monday in January, was originally identified in 2005 by academic Cliff Arnall.

To help lift the spirits of residents and banish the gloom, the libraries are getting ready to host a programme of events on Monday, January 15.

Rounds Green Library, Martley Rd, Oldbury, will be holding laughter yoga sessions, while Blackheath Library, in High Street, will be transformed with a musical variety show.

As well as the special events, libraries across the borough will also be hosting regular feel-good events such as knit and natter, cant and colour art therapy sessions, art groups, coffee mornings and reading groups.

There are also collections of mood boosting books on a range of health and wellbeing issues.
